Pelajari cara menggunakan SQL SELECT dengan contoh



Artikel ini adalah panduan mendalam tentang cara menggunakan pernyataan SQL SELECT dengan contoh. Ini memberi tahu berbagai cara untuk menggunakan kueri ini dengan perintah SQL lainnya.

Basis data menyimpan data dalam jumlah besar dalam berbagai format. Tapi pernahkah Anda berpikir bagaimana memilih data dari ? Nah, pernyataan SQL SELECT digunakan untuk mengambil data dari database. Pada artikel ini di SQL SELECT, saya akan membahas bagaimana menggunakan pernyataan SELECT di SQL dengan berbagai lainnya .

Topik berikut akan dibahas dalam artikel ini:





Apa itu SQL SELECT?

Pernyataan SELECT digunakan untuk memilih kumpulan data tertentu dari database. Data yang dikembalikan oleh pernyataan SELECT disimpan dalam tabel hasil yang disebut sebagai kumpulan hasil.

Sintaks SQL SELECT:

--Untuk memilih beberapa kolom PILIH ColumnName1, ColumnName2, ColumnName (N) FROM TableName - Untuk memilih data lengkap dari tabel SELECT * FROM TableName --Untuk memilih N record teratas dari tabel SELECT TOP N * FROM TableName

Pindah ke artikel ini di SQL SELECT, mari kita pahami bagaimana menggunakan pernyataan SELECT dengan berbagai cara.



Contoh :

Untuk pemahaman Anda yang lebih baik, saya akan mempertimbangkan tabel berikut.

Identitas Siswa Nama siswa Usia Kota Negara
satuRohan2. 3MumbaiIndia
2Sameera22MumbaiIndia
3Annadua puluh satuLondonBritania Raya
4John19New YorkPENGGUNAAN
5Alice22BerlinJerman

Mari kita lihat satu per satu.

cara membalikkan angka dengan python

Contoh Kolom SQL SELECT

Di sini Anda menyebutkan nama kolom yang datanya ingin Anda ambil.



Contoh: Tulis kueri untuk mengambil StudentID, StudentName dan Age dari tabel Students.

PILIH StudentID, StudentName, Age FROM Students

Keluaran:

Identitas Siswa Nama siswa Usia
satuRohan2. 3
2Sameera22
3Annadua puluh satu
4John19
5Alice22

SQL SELECT * Contoh

Asterisk (*) digunakan untuk memilih semua data dari database / tabel / kolom.

Contoh: Tulis kueri untuk mengambil semua detail dari tabel Siswa.

PILIH * DARI Siswa

Keluaran:

Identitas Siswa Nama siswa Usia Kota Negara
satuRohan2. 3MumbaiIndia
2Sameera22MumbaiIndia
3Annadua puluh satuLondonBritania Raya
4John19New YorkPENGGUNAAN
5Alice22BerlinJerman

Itu adalah cara sederhana untuk menggunakan pernyataan SELECT. Mari kita lanjutkan dalam artikel ini tentang SQL SELECT dan memahami cara menggunakan pernyataan SELECT dengan perintah lain di SQL.

Gunakan SELECT dengan DISTINCT

Anda dapat menggunakan pernyataan SELECT dengan pernyataan DISTINCT untuk mengambil hanya nilai yang berbeda.

Sintaksis

PILIH DISTINCT ColumnName1, ColumnName2, ColumnName (N) FROM TableName

Contoh

PILIH BEDA Umur DARI Siswa

Keluaran:

Usia
2. 3
22
dua puluh satu
19

Lanjut ke artikel ini, mari kita pahami cara menggunakan SQL SELECT dengan klausa ORDER BY.

Gunakan SELECT dengan ORDER BY

Seperti kita ketahui bahwa file ORDER BY pernyataan digunakan untuk mengurutkan hasil baik dalam urutan naik atau turun. Kita dapat menggunakan pernyataan ORDER BY dengan pernyataan SELECT untuk mengambil data tertentu dalam urutan naik atau turun.

Sintaksis
PILIH ColumnName1, ColumnName2, ColumnName (N) DARI TableName ORDER BY ColumnName1, ColumnName2, ... ASC | DESC

Contoh untuk hanya menggunakan ORDER BY

Tulis kueri untuk memilih semua bidang dari tabel siswa yang diurutkan berdasarkan kota.

apa kerangka di selenium
PILIH * DARI Siswa ORDER MENURUT Kota

Keluaran:

Identitas Siswa Nama siswa Usia Kota Negara
5Alice22BerlinJerman
3Anadua puluh satuLondonBritania Raya
satuRohan2. 3MumbaiIndia
2Sameera22MumbaiIndia
4John19New YorkPENGGUNAAN

Contoh penggunaan ORDER BY dalam urutan menurun

Tulis kueri untuk memilih semua bidang dari tabel siswa yang diurutkan menurut kota dalam urutan menurun.

PILIH * DARI ORDER Siswa MENURUT DESC Kota
Identitas Siswa Nama siswa Usia Kota Negara
4John19New YorkPENGGUNAAN
satuRohan2. 3MumbaiIndia
2Sameera22MumbaiIndia
3Anadua puluh satuLondonBritania Raya
5Alice22BerlinJerman

Selanjutnya di artikel ini, mari kita pahami cara menggunakan SQL SELECT dengan pernyataan GROUP BY.

Gunakan SELECT dengan GROUP BY

Itu Pernyataan GROUP BY digunakan dengan pernyataan SELECT untuk mengelompokkan kumpulan hasil dengan satu atau lebih kolom.

Sintaksis
PILIH ColumnName1, ColumnName2, ..., ColumnName (N) FROM TableName WHERE Kondisi GROUP BY ColumnName (N) ORDER BY ColumnName (N)

Contoh:

Tulis pertanyaan untuk mendaftar jumlah siswa dari setiap usia.

PILIH JUMLAH (StudentID), Kota DARI KELOMPOK Pelajar MENURUT Kota

Keluaran:

JUMLAH (StudentID) Kota
2Mumbai
satuLondon
satuNew York
satuBerlin

Selanjutnya di artikel ini, mari kita pahami cara menggunakan SQL SELECT dengan pernyataan GROUP BY.

Gunakan SELECT dengan klausa HAVING

Klausa HAVING dapat digunakan dengan pernyataan SELECT untuk mengambil data berdasarkan beberapa kondisi.

Sintaksis
PILIH ColumnName1, ColumnName2, ColumnName (N) FROM TableName WHERE Kondisi GROUP BY ColumnName (N) HAVING Condition ORDER BY ColumnName (N)

Contoh

Tulis kueri untuk mengambil jumlah siswa di setiap kota yang jumlah siswanya> 1, dan diurutkan dalam urutan menurun.

PILIH JUMLAH (ID Pelajar), Kota DARI KELOMPOK Pelajar MENURUT Kota MEMILIKI JUMLAH (ID Pelajar)> 1 ORDER MENURUT JUMLAH (ID Pelajar) DESC

Keluaran:

Hitung (StudentID) Kota
2Mumbai

Gunakan SELECT dengan klausa INTO

Pernyataan ini digunakan ketika Anda ingin menyalin data dari satu tabel ke tabel lainnya.

Sintaksis

PILIH * KE NewTableName [IN DatabaseName] DARI Kondisi OldTableName WHERE

Contoh

Tulis kueri untuk membuat cadangan database Siswa.

PILIH * KE StudentBackup DARI Siswa

Keluaran:

Anda akan melihat bahwa tabel StudentBackup akan memiliki semua bidang dari tabel Siswa.

Identitas Siswa Nama siswa Usia Kota Negara
satuRohan2. 3MumbaiIndia
2Sameera22MumbaiIndia
3Annadua puluh satuLondonBritania Raya
4John19New YorkPENGGUNAAN
5Alice22BerlinJerman

Contoh: Tulis kueri untuk membuat cadangan dengan memilih beberapa kolom tabel Siswa.

PILIH StudentName, Age INTO StudentBackup FROM Students

Keluaran:

Anda akan melihat bahwa tabel StudentBackup akan memiliki kolom berikut dari tabel Siswa.

perbedaan antara final akhirnya dan finalize di java
Nama siswa Usia
Rohan2. 3
Sameera22
Annadua puluh satu
John19
Alice22

Contoh: Tulis kueri untuk membuat cadangan dengan memasukkan semua detail dari semua siswa yang belajar di Kota 'Mumbai'.

SELECT * INTO StudentsBackup FROM Students WHERE City = 'Mumbai'
Identitas Siswa Nama siswa Usia Kota Negara
satuRohan2. 3MumbaiIndia
2Sameera22MumbaiIndia

Ini adalah beberapa cara untuk menggunakan perintah SELECT. Untuk mendapatkan pengetahuan lebih lanjut, lanjutkan dan praktikkan menulis kueri Perintah SQL .Dengan ini kita mengakhiri artikel ini di SQL SELECT.

Jika Anda ingin mempelajari lebih lanjut tentang MySQL dan kenali basis data relasional sumber terbuka ini, lalu lihat yang dilengkapi dengan pelatihan langsung yang dipimpin instruktur dan pengalaman proyek kehidupan nyata. Pelatihan ini akan membantu Anda memahami MySQL secara mendalam dan membantu Anda menguasai subjek.

Ada pertanyaan untuk kami? Harap sebutkan di bagian komentar artikel ini di SQL SELECT dan saya akan menghubungi Anda kembali.